1. Hair Growth Supplements
One of the most popular options for promoting hair growth is the use of hair growth supplements. These supplements often contain vitamins, minerals, and other nutrients that are essential for healthy hair. Some of the key ingredients to look for in hair growth supplements include:
– Vitamin D: Helps to promote hair follicle health and growth.
– Biotin: Known for its ability to strengthen hair and prevent breakage.
– Iron: Essential for oxygenation of the scalp and hair follicles.
– Vitamin E: Acts as an antioxidant, protecting hair from damage.
Before starting any supplement regimen, it’s important to consult with a healthcare professional to ensure that the supplement is right for you and to discuss any potential interactions with other medications or supplements you may be taking.
2. Hair Growth Shampoos and Conditioners
Another effective way to promote hair growth is through the use of hair growth shampoos and conditioners. These products often contain ingredients that stimulate the scalp, improve circulation, and provide essential nutrients to the hair follicles. Some popular ingredients to look for in hair growth shampoos and conditioners include:
– Peppermint oil: Known for its ability to stimulate the scalp and improve blood flow.
– Rosemary oil: A natural stimulant that can promote hair growth and prevent hair loss.
– Niacinamide: Helps to strengthen hair and reduce breakage.
– Keratin: Provides structure and strength to the hair shaft.
When choosing a hair growth shampoo and conditioner, it’s important to select products that are free from harsh chemicals and sulfates, as these can strip the hair of its natural oils and exacerbate hair loss.
3. Hair Growth Serums and Oils
Hair growth serums and oils are another great option for promoting hair growth. These products are typically applied directly to the scalp and can help to nourish the hair follicles, improve circulation, and reduce inflammation. Some popular ingredients to look for in hair growth serums and oils include:
– Castor oil: Known for its ability to stimulate hair growth and improve hair thickness.
– Coconut oil: Penetrates the hair shaft to provide moisture and reduce breakage.
– Argan oil: A natural moisturizer that can help to improve hair elasticity and reduce split ends.
– Jojoba oil: Similar to the scalp’s natural oil, jojoba oil can help to balance oil production and reduce dandruff.
When using hair growth serums and oils, it’s important to apply them to a clean, dry scalp and massage them in thoroughly. Leave them on for at least 30 minutes before rinsing them out with warm water.
4. Scalp Massages
Regular scalp massages can also promote hair growth by improving blood flow to the hair follicles. This increased blood flow can provide the necessary nutrients and oxygen to support hair growth. To perform a scalp massage, simply use your fingertips to gently rub the scalp in a circular motion for about 5-10 minutes. You can also use a scalp massager or a hair brush with bristles designed to stimulate the scalp.
5. Professional Treatments
For those who are looking for a more intensive approach to hair growth, professional treatments may be the answer. These treatments can include things like laser therapy, platelet-rich plasma (PRP) therapy, or mesotherapy. These treatments are typically performed by a dermatologist or trichologist and can provide significant results for those with hair loss or thinning hair.
